500 EUROPatterns – Time to look back on the success story of our system for computer-aided immunofluorescence microscopy

The project “automated immunofluorescence microscopy” was initiated in 2005 by EUROIMMUN founder Prof Winfried Stöcker, firstly especially for immunofluorescence tests based on HEp-2 cells for the detection of antinuclear antibodies (ANA). At that time, there was an international consent that ANA immunofluorescence diagnostics had to be modernised and made more efficient and especially more standardised.

INOCHEM becomes part of EUROIMMUN family

INOCHEM, S.A. DE C.V., a provider of highly specialized tests for accurate diagnostics in clinical laboratories and hospitals in the public and private segments in Mexico, is now part of EUROIMMUN.
